Unless you’re a local or have vacationed on the outer Cape for many years, you may not have heard about Great Island on Cape Cod. It is connected to the mainland by a narrow strip of land known as “The Gut,” with the Wellfleet Habor on one side and the Cape Cod Bay on the other. This island is home to a little-known beach in Massachusetts and is worth getting to with a bit of hiking. Where can we find the best beaches in Massachusetts?

  • Half Moon Beach in Gloucester boasts crystal-clear waters and is easily one of the most beautiful beaches in the state.
  • Nauset Beach is a narrow bit of beach that sticks out from the "elbow" of Cape Cod in Chatham.
  • Brant Rock Beach is a rough and rocky natural beach is located on the coast in Marshfield.

Where can we find the best nature spots in Massachusetts?

  • Dinosaur Footprints In Holyoke is loaded with hundreds of footprints embedded in the rocks.
  • The Aquinnah Cliffs are among most stunning locations on Martha's Vineyard.
  • The town of Danvers is home to the oldest cultivated fruit tree in America.
